Perguntas sobre 'variable'

1
resposta

Quais shells têm funções onde “local” não altera variáveis exportadas para processos filhos?

No exemplo abaixo, uma variável export ed é reajustada como local em uma função. Bash, Zsh, Fish não passa o valor original para o processo filho. Há algum shells que faça com que local afete apenas o corpo da função local, mas passe o...
28.03.2016 / 07:22
2
respostas

Como somar a saída de dois comandos e salvá-lo em um arquivo?

Eu tenho dois comandos kfsql que recebem total contagem de usuários. Eu preciso que essas duas saídas de comando sejam adicionadas e impressas em file.txt Eu tentei: var1= getdatabase1 var2= getdatabase2 echo "$var1" echo "$var2"...
31.03.2016 / 20:23
1
resposta

grep uma variável dentro de uma instrução if

Talvez eu esteja me aproximando disso da maneira errada, então estou aberto a sugestões. Eu estou tentando evitar adicionar a saída de INSTALLED_LIST a um arquivo. Desejo usá-lo dentro de uma variável. Basicamente, quero verificar se uma list...
09.11.2015 / 19:01
1
resposta

bash error em eval contendo espaço em branco

Eu preciso disparar um parâmetro de passagem bash com um formato [variable_name="value"] como este: ./test.sh ip='164.130.21.98' hostname='whatever' pwd='/test' ftpcmd='CWD debug' user='stefano' No script test.sh, quero atribuir a qualque...
02.10.2015 / 12:37
1
resposta

Set variável dentro heredoc, use variável fora heredoc

Eu tenho o seguinte em um script bash ssh -T -i ${ssh_key} ${ssh_user}@${host} <<- 'EOF' file='hostname'.tar.gz echo "file: " $file ### prints>> file: some-host-name.tar.gz EOF scp -i ${ssh_key} ${ssh_user}@${host}:${file...
23.09.2015 / 08:47
1
resposta

Entrada do script bash do Linux sem usar “read” [closed]

Eu preciso criar um script bash onde um único argumento é passado pelo usuário (sem usar a opção de entrada "read") na linha de comando do terminal que cria um diretório com esse nome, ou notifica o usuário de tal diretório existe. A maior parte...
10.12.2015 / 01:01
1
resposta

Apache: reescrever ou redirecionar?

Eu preciso redirecionar uma URL com uma variável, por exemplo. http://www.mydomain.com/foo/55555 deve ir para http://www.mydomain.com/bar/55555 , em que 55555 é um número variável. Eu preciso usar redirecionamento ou reescrever...
04.03.2015 / 10:22
1
resposta

O valor atribuído dentro de uma variável de função está sempre vazio

Eu tenho o seguinte script simples. Neste script, estou atribuindo um valor a uma variável global dentro de uma função. Eu posso ver claramente que o valor está sendo atribuído à variável por meio de uma instrução de depuração. No entanto, quand...
13.06.2014 / 02:30
1
resposta

impede que o preenchimento do bash altere a variável de sublinhado $ _

Ao usar a conclusão de tabulação no bash, a variável $_ é alterada: $ mkdir test $ cd <TAB><TAB> $_ bash: cd: -d: invalid option cd: usage: cd [-L|[-P [-e]]] [dir] (O <TAB><TAB> listará todos os arquivos no d...
12.10.2013 / 10:47
1
resposta

Filtrando o Dataset com o AWK baseado na lista

Eu quero obter linhas filtradas do dataframe com base na condição, se elas estiverem presentes na lista. Até agora eu tentei essa coisa. Mas estou obtendo um resultado inesperado. Os dados estão sendo replicados e não consigo entender #!/bin/...
08.10.2018 / 11:35